jfetter 01-19-2008 06:52 PM

RE: Sebart Angel S Evo 50E
 


ORIGINAL: eoinjoc

Anybody have any trouble getting the canopy off. I have split the edge trying to release the magnets...and the only way it appears to work is if the front tongue is removed and lifted from the front.

I 'm not sure if I can lift from the back when the cowl is in place
Eoin
Make sure when you mount the cowl you hold it UP tight to the bottom rather than tight down, this will leave room to remove it. As for the magnets, they are strong, I usually wiggle 2 fingernails under the top before I gently pry it up. I suppose if they are too strong you could add a layer of foam tape (thin) so they don't touch but you should get used to it...

J-P 08-14-2008 02:11 PM

RE: Sebart Angel S Evo 50E
 

Just to inform you that I lost today my beautiful Angel 50 , built by Jean-Pierre Zardini.

During the last part of a knife edge loop, the canopy seperated, setting the switch to off.........

I think it could be a good idea to improve the way the canopy is fixed, and/or change the switch location.

P-51B 07-29-2009 09:00 AM

RE: Sebart Angel S Evo 50E
 
Has anyone had to repair the landing gear on their Angel? I had to put mine down hard yesterday due to battery dumping at an in-opportune time and position. I decided to put it into the small hill at our field instead of the full scale hangar.

The result is one gear bent and ripped out. Doesn't seem to be an easy way in to repair it, but I thought I would see if anyone had done this already and had some insight.

Thanks in advance.

mikehannah 07-29-2009 09:42 AM

RE: Sebart Angel S Evo 50E
 
Hi
I had to straighten the gear on my Angel S on several occasions. I used to take it out and put in a bench vice and a combination of carefully applied brute force did the trick. Never ripped on out. My guess is you will need to open the Fuz directly below the UC mounting plate. It shouldnt be too big a job.
